Application of holographic nail polish can be tricky. You don't think you have any bald spots but then the sun hits it just right and suddenly there it is. I used three coats of Octa Gone Wild just to feel safe. I know some people don't use a base or top coat with holographics, but I feel naked without them. So this mani has CND Ridge Out for a base and Poshe Fast Drying topcoat. Topcoats seem to dull the holo at first, but once they dry all the sparkling goodness comes right back. Octa Gone Wild is from the now discontinued China Glaze Kaleidoscope collection.
